I knew about this small chain as being mostly concentrated in the midwest. Imagine my surprise then when I happened to drive by one right here in Arizona! While Culver’s is known for their Frozen Custard and ButterBurgers, I skipped dessert and just gave the Original ButterBurger with Cheese a try.
The burger was flavorful, with a flame-grilled patty that tasted like something you’d grill yourself during the Fourth of July. Fresh toppings, a decent bun. I liked it.
I decided to bypass the fries, even though they were crinkle, and give the onion rings a try. These were crisp and delicious. They are thin “beer batter” style and there were plenty in the bag to share.
Mrs. Fast Food Source tried the tuna sandwich. I am not a fish lover, but she said it was good. She liked the Texas Toast style bread and shredded lettuce.
Warning: Culver’s menu is not that complicated, but the ways in which you can place an order are. You can order individual sandwiches, make your own value basket, or order a smaller SnackPak meal. This makes for more menu-staring for the uninitiated. Come prepared by viewing the menu here first.
